Output bf966883fb413d442239ae489f1ddf6c79523a12f4002ac27f28b813061592fa:20

value
497600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f115d9f385bf91ed489ff8efcd422c4ca0e70fbd OP_EQUAL
address
3Pfkx2ySZ7znTDmyDXAqQaU5bUf9W9QdZt
transaction
bf966883fb413d442239ae489f1ddf6c79523a12f4002ac27f28b813061592fa
spent
true